The neighborhood is well-connected, with Interstate 84 and I-91 providing easy access to various parts of the region, including a 15-minute drive to downtown Hartford. Housing styles in Robertson are diverse, featuring Cape Cod, Colonial Revival, bungalow, ranch, and even occasional Italianate or Carpenter Gothic homes. Condos and townhouses are more common near Oakland Street. The area is known for its shopping and dining options along Buckland Hills Drive and Buckland Street, including major retailers like Lowe’s, The Home Depot, Walmart, and Trader Joe’s, as well as local favorites like Artisanal Burger Company and Hibachi Buffet. For outdoor enthusiasts, Union Pond offers fishing, hiking, and biking, while Northwest Park provides amenities such as a baseball diamond, volleyball courts, and a butterfly garden. Wickham Park, a 250-acre private park, features various gardens, a disc golf course, and a nature center. The neighborhood is served by several schools, including Waddell School, Elisabeth M. Bennett Academy, Illing Middle School, and Manchester High, with varying ratings. Public transportation is available, with bus lines connecting to shopping centers and the 903 Hartford-Buckland Express offering direct routes to Hartford. Robertson is safer than the national average, making it a practical choice for families and individuals alike.
On average, homes in Robertson, Manchester sell after 29 days on the market compared to the national average of 49 days. The median sale price for homes in Robertson, Manchester over the last 12 months is $280,500, up 17%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
